Job Summary
Monitor and improve production by safely completing new well start-ups, operating gas lift and plunger lift wells, and troubleshooting compressors. Inspect wells, tanks, meters, and piping for leaks; adjust automatic and manual controls to maintain normal operating levels and pressures. Gaug tanks for crude oil and water transfer, test wells, and operate sand traps and flowback equipment. Utilize electronic remote well supervision to optimize production while maintaining chemical injection rates and entering daily volumes, tests, and downtime data into computer databases. Complete hands-on equipment repairs, manage facility walkthroughs, and conduct Pre-Startup Safety Reviews. This Safety Sensitive position requires working in temperature extremes, climbing heights, and weekends on call. Candidates must reside within a 40-mile radius of Kenedy, TX.
